SAN FRANCISCO, Oct. 14,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- AT&T* is
donating $250,000 to aid local
charities and relief organizations in areas impacted by
California wildfires. As fire
conditions and community needs continue to develop, AT&T is
working with local officials to direct the funding to the local
nonprofit organizations where it will have the greatest impact in
communities affected by wildfires.
"We have disaster recovery teams in place to keep our customers
connected, and we've been working around the clock with first
responders to help impacted communities through this crisis," said
Ken McNeely, President, Pacific
Region, AT&T Communications. "California is our home and we all need to do
our part when our friends and neighbors are in need."
AT&T has also activated a text-to-give campaign benefiting
American Red Cross to help support relief efforts in communities
affected by California wildfires.

AT&T Community Response Teams are also assisting customers
and evacuees at shelters in Napa,
Petaluma, Santa Rosa, Sonoma, and Yuba
City providing wifi, charging solutions, phones for use,
account support, live news via DIRECTV Now, and snacks and
water.
Free AT&T PREPAID phones with a $25 pin are also available while supplies
last for landline customers without wireless service,
available at shelter locations via our community response teams, or
at AT&T retail locations.
